The teen who filmed George Floyd's murder was given a special Pulitzer Prize citation today recognizing her for 'the crucial role of citizens in journalists' quest for truth and justice'

Darnella Frazier—who was 17 years old when she shot cellphone video of a defiant Derek Chauvin kneeling on George Floyd’s neck for more than nine minutes last year—was given a special

citation Friday recognizing her for"the crucial role of citizens in journalists’ quest for truth and justice.”... [+] filming as former Minneapolis police officer Derek Chauvin pressed his knee into George Floyd's neck.Prize judges noted that Frazier’s video was largely responsible for spurring protests against police brutality throughout the U.S. and several other countries, representing some of the largest public demonstrations in generations.

Frazier has been praised for recording the encounter, which was crucial in convicting Chauvin—a former Minneapolis police officer—for Floyd’s murder.about the video at Chauvin’s trial, noting Floyd repeatedly told Chauvin, “I can't breathe,” and said it seemed like Floyd “knew it was over for him.”was awarded the Pulitzer Prize for breaking news reporting, considered one of the most prestigious Pulitzer awards, for its coverage of Floyd’s murder and its aftermath.
